Abstract
Pyrimidinyl(thio)ether compounds are a kind of novel class of ALS inhi bitors, In view of quantum pharmacology, their electronic structure wa s firstly investigated by means of quantum chemical calculations, The results revealed that there is a large electronegative region around t he pyrimidinyl moiety in the highly active molecule. The herbicidal ac tivity is related to the potency of electric charge translocation of t he heterocyclic regions, On the basis of the above results, a novel ki nd of herbicides was designed and synthesized and was found to exhibit a good herbicidal activity with pI(C50) over 7.
